2016 NBA Finals: Cavaliers vs. Warriors

The 2016 NBA Finals featured an epic showdown between the Cleveland Cavaliers and the Golden State Warriors. This series is memorable for several reasons:

  • LeBron James' Block: In Game 7, with less than two minutes left, LeBron James made a game-saving block on Andre Iguodala, which became one of the greatest defensive plays in NBA history.
  • Kyrie Irving's Three-Pointer: Right after LeBron's block, Kyrie Irving hit a crucial three-pointer over Stephen Curry, giving the Cavaliers a lead they never relinquished.
  • First Championship: The Cavaliers' victory marked the first championship in the franchise's history, solidifying LeBron's legacy in Cleveland.

Kobe Bryant's Final Game

Kobe Bryant's last game in the NBA was nothing short of legendary. On April 13, 2016, Bryant played his final game with the Los Angeles Lakers and delivered a performance for the ages:

  • 60-Point Performance: Kobe scored an astounding 60 points against the Utah Jazz, leading his team to a 101-96 victory.
  • Fourth-Quarter Surge: Kobe scored 23 points in the fourth quarter, single-handedly bringing the Lakers back from a deficit to secure the win.
  • Farewell Speech: After the game, Kobe gave an emotional farewell speech, thanking fans and concluding his illustrious 20-year career with the famous words, "Mamba out."

Dirk Nowitzki and Dwyane Wade's Final Seasons

The 2018-2019 NBA season saw the final games of two other legends: Dirk Nowitzki and Dwyane Wade. Both players received heartwarming farewells throughout the season:

  • Nowitzki's Last Home Game: In his final home appearance, Dirk scored 30 points, leading the Dallas Mavericks to victory and receiving a standing ovation from fans.
  • Wade's Triple-Double: Wade capped off his career with a triple-double, including 25 points, 11 rebounds, and 10 assists, in his last game for the Miami Heat.
  • Final Game Jersey Swap: Wade engaged in his signature "jersey swap" with multiple players throughout his last season, sharing memorable moments with fellow competitors and friends.

The Rise of Giannis Antetokounmpo

Giannis Antetokounmpo, also known as the "Greek Freak," has emerged as one of the most dominant players in the NBA over the past decade. His journey is marked by several key achievements:

  • MVP Awards: Giannis won the NBA Most Valuable Player (MVP) Award for two consecutive years, in 2019 and 2020, showcasing his tremendous impact on the game.
  • 2021 NBA Championship: Giannis led the Milwaukee Bucks to their first NBA Championship in 50 years, scoring 50 points in the decisive Game 6 of the Finals against the Phoenix Suns.
  • Defensive Player of the Year: In 2020, Giannis also won the NBA Defensive Player of the Year Award, highlighting his versatility and dominance on both ends of the court.
